8,715,422 is a composite number, even.
8,715,422 (eight million seven hundred fifteen thousand four hundred twenty-two) is an even 7-digit number. It is a composite number with 8 divisors, and factors as 2 × 109 × 39,979. Written other ways, in hexadecimal, 0x84FC9E.
